MongoDB offers a modern database platform that enables developers and businesses to build applications quickly and efficiently. Its main product, the MongoDB database, features a flexible document data model and is complemented by Atlas, a fully-managed cloud database service. Unlike its competitors, MongoDB focuses on flexibility and scalability, providing various service tiers to meet different client needs. The company's goal is to empower users to bring their ideas to market faster while ensuring high security and performance.
